About this experience

If you're looking for a spectacular hike in Rio de Janeiro, don't miss the Two Brothers (Dois Irmãos) sunrise hike.

Our guide Maira was born in Vidigal, and she will be delighted to tell you her story. This guided hike offers you a unique experience, combining nature, history and breathtaking panoramas.

The experience begins with the famous motorbike taxis which will take you to the start of the hike. You will walk for around 40 minutes to arrive at the summit just in time to witness a breathtaking natural spectacle, with the sun's rays lighting the sky in golden and pink hues. You will be able to capture incredible memories with panoramic views of the beaches of Leblon and Ipanema, the Tijuca forest and the famous Sugarloaf Mountain.

Accompanied by a passionate local guide, you discover the region's rich ecosystem while learning about Carioca culture.

Detailed itinerary

1

Hiking route:
1. The hike begins at the bottom of Vidigal. From there, our guide will meet you to accompany you to the entrance to the trail. The guide will stay with you throughout the hike.
2. The trail is relatively short (approx. 45mins round trip). We take the time to enjoy the many viewpoints that present themselves throughout the route.
3. Halfway, you will be rewarded with spectacular views of the sea and the famous beaches of Leblon and Ipanema. We will continue our climb, and we will reach the summit of Deux Frères, which culminates at around 340 meters. The view from the top is simply incredible and ideal for memorable photos.
4. Once at the top, we will take the time to appreciate the landscape before heading back down. The return route follows the same route as the outward route, giving you a new perspective on the magnificent surrounding nature. Where you will have the opportunity to observe rich fauna and flora.

Must-Try Local Dishes

Feijoada

A hearty stew made with black beans and various cuts of pork, often served with rice, collard greens, and orange slices.

Dinner Contains pork, not suitable for vegetarians or vegans.

Pão de Queijo

Cheese bread made with tapioca flour, giving it a unique texture and flavor.

Snack Vegetarian, but contains dairy.

Moqueca

A traditional fish stew cooked in coconut milk and dendê oil, with various seafood and vegetables.

Dinner Can be made vegetarian or vegan with vegetable broth and tofu.

Açaí

A thick, creamy fruit pulp from the açaí palm, often served with granola and condensed milk.

Dessert/Drink Can be made vegan with plant-based milk.
